🥃 Overview
Salignac is a French cognac house established in 1809 in Jarnac, known for producing approachable, traditional cognacs. The VS (Very Special) expression is the youngest tier in the range, offering a light, youthful profile. Miniature bottles of Salignac VS are less common than full-sized versions and are appreciated for both collecting and sampling.

⭐ Collectibility & Rarity
Less commonly found than VSOP miniatures, making it slightly rarer
Appeals particularly to collectors of vintage minis from lesser-seen cognac houses
Condition of capsule, fill level, and label heavily influences value
Vintage examples (1970s–1990s) are especially sought after
📌 What to Know
VS indicates a minimum aging of two years — typically lighter and fresher in style
Miniatures are mostly kept for display or for comparative tasting
Some versions may come from export markets, leading to label variations
As with all older minis: check for evaporation (“low fill”) or damaged labels
